EE 201series/ parallel combinations 1 Series and parallel combinationsOne of the simplest and most useful things we can do in a circuit is to reduce the complexity by combining similar elements that have Series or parallel connections. Resistors, voltage sources, and current sources can all be combined and replaced with equivalents in the right circumstances. We start with resistors. In many situations, we can reduce complex resistor networks down to a few, or even a single, equivalent resistance.
